Stock vs coils was a big difference. Stock is the smoothest ride you could possibly get while Coilovers are a more rough ride. You are able to adjust the dampening on the Coilovers which was able to make it softer of a ride or more on the hard side.
Now for coils vs air ride, it's kind of the same idea. The air ride also has dampening so you are able to adjust how rough or soft of a ride you want. My air ride is way more on the soft side than what my Coilovers were set to. Basically how my car is set right now, it rides like stock which I LOVE. I always loved how smooth the ride was stock and missed it a little when I had the spring drop and the Coilovers drop.

Hey guys! I apologize for being horrible and not posting on here till a month after I've had my bags installed So lets get into it!
I dropped my car off on a Friday around 6:00pm and was told around midnight that all wiring and airlines were complete. Saturday was bag and struts installation which was done in only a short time! Car was ready on Saturday but was kept over night till Sunday to check for any leaks which of course there was not. So over all, my install time was 2 days. Here are a few pics of install!!

As for my bags, I am in love with how smooth and comfortable the ride is. I have had absolutely no problems what so ever with the management or anything. I love the wireless remote which tells you the PSI of every bag as well as the tank. Very easy to use and can use it from up to 100 ft away so I get to scare people at car shows LOL.
